A Solitaire’s Mabon

This is the second harvest Sabbat. The Goddess is entering into cronehood, and the dark of the year is beginning, so this is a  time often associated with mysterious lore and wisdom.

The altar and circle should be decorated with autumn leaves,  gourds, berries, pine and cypress cones, acorns, oak sprigs and  other fruits of the season. New willow staves and wands were traditionally consecrated or empowered on this day, so if you’ve just recently cut one, you might want to bring it into the circle with you.
